BSNL Broadband: Combo ULD 800 Plan in this is there any hidden download limit after FUP (6 gb). can any one tell me what is maximum and regular data(10 GB OR 20 GB OR 30 GB) used by you in one month. please answer this question it will be very helpful. one guy in my area got nearly 80,000(eighty thousand) bill from bsnl (DO NOT KNOW WHICH PLAN ACTUALLY HE USED). THANKS IN ADVANCE.
 
^ He got ₹80k bill because he's dumb. ULD 800 doesn't have any limits. He must be on a limited plan, but used it like an unlimited one - hence the huge bill. BSNL is also equally shameless. They have no bill cap for any of the limited tariff plans. At least airtel broadband has bill cap of ₹2k on all their limited usage tariff plans. I used to think airtel is evil, but BSNL is even more evil.

No limit. Its realy unlimited. After FUP u will 512kbps speed. I downloaded 70GB in 2.5 month and got regular bill. Dont worry go ahead.......
